Rigging Lines

Rigging is the use of ropes and other equipment to take down trees or remove limbs when free-falling is not advisable. Rigging is the most advanced aspect of tree work. Even for veteran arborists, it is best to practice new techniques in open areas where the risk of accidents can be controlled and personal safety can be ensured.
The techniques and tools will vary with each job site and an experienced worker will take advantage of the many new blocks and lowering devices to safely and efficiently lower tree sections. Advances in rope construction, as well as new and better synthetic fibers, are making the job of rigging easier and safer and the importance of using reliable rigging ropes cannot be overstated. Features

Pro-Master is a tough, durable, 3-strand rigging rope. It remains firm, round, and flexible with use. It has a soft hand with excellent lock-grip and knot-holding capabilities.

  • Excellent lock-grip holding capability
  • Class 1 3-Strand splice
  • Excellent abrasion resistance
  • High strength-to-weight ratio

Features

Tree-Master is a premium 3-strand climbing and rigging line coated with Pro-Gard to extend life and provide smooth operation when working with Prusik knots. It is a 4-stage rope construction that stays firm under load and has excellent abrasion resistance maximizing its wear life.

  • Fiber: polyester
  • Standard Color: white with green ID
  • Maximum wear life
  • Stays firm under load
  • Economical-good value
  • Excellent abrasion resistance
